Strategic Placement and Target Demographics
Identifying Prime Locations
Selecting the right billboard involves analyzing traffic patterns, commuter routes, and proximity to nightlife, retail, and cultural venues. Urban centers, transit hubs, and major arterials are priority zones.
Audience Alignment
Campaign planners align geographic data with listener profiles to ensure that the people passing the board are precisely the ones most likely to engage with Fabolous music, merchandise, or events.
Creative Direction and Messaging
Visual Storytelling
Imagery ranges from classic album artwork to candid photography that captures his persona as an artist and cultural figure. Color palettes often reflect the mood of a project he is promoting.
Call to Action
Whether pushing a new single, tour date, or partnership, the message is concise and trackable. Modern placements integrate QR codes or short URLs to bridge the gap between sight and response.
Performance Measurement and ROI
Data and Insights
Advanced digital billboards can report impressions based on camera analytics, while static boards rely on traffic studies. Together, these metrics help refine future campaigns.
Business Outcomes
Success is measured through spikes in streaming, ticket sales, and branded search volume. For labels and artists, a well-placed billboard translates into tangible revenue and long-term equity.
